Originally set to release in the latter half of 2020 before it was delayed into 2021, Guilty Gear Strive now has a confirmed launch date on both PS5 and PS4. The gorgeous looking fighting game is set to arrive on the 9th April, but if you buy the Deluxe or Ultimate Edition, you'll be able to play three days early, on the 6th April.

Said Deluxe Edition comes with the game's season pass, which promises five additional characters, two stages, and "extra story". The Ultimate Edition gets all of that plus a digital soundtrack, artwork, and exclusive character colours. Both of these premium editions will only be available digitally, hence the early access.
